Stephanie is an osteopathic manual practitioner with a background in kinesiology. Her interest and passion for learning about the human body is what led her to further her education at the Canadian Academy of Osteopathy in Hamilton. Stephanie uses principles-based treatment plans to guide the body through manual manipulation in order to correct structural imbalances, improving motion and encouraging nervous, circulatory and lymphatic flow. Every treatment is specialized to each individual person, emphasizing the idea that there is an interrelationship between the structure and function of the body. Once balance is restored, the body can better act on its inherent ability to self-heal and self-regulate.
